Buffalo Narrows declares state of emergency, issues evacuation notices for some residents due to wildfire

May 14, 2023 | 2:55 PM

UPDATE: Power to the village has been cut off due to powerlines in the area catching fire. Meanwhile, Highway 155 has been shut down for up to six hours as the fire once again jumped the road in a separate spot 9 km south of where the fire made its first jump.

More information will be shared as it becomes available.

An approaching wildfire threatening the community of Buffalo Narrows has forced the village to issue a state of emergency and evacuate some of its residents.

According to NASA, the fire was reported as just under 10,000 hectares in size a little over 24 hours ago but it’s since grown to over 25,000 hectares. The fire is continuing to spread at an incredible rate, having jumped Highway 155 earlier Sunday morning heading east. The fire sits 9 km south of the community.

In a release from the village, Mayor Sandy Ericson issued a level one evacuation for residents with chronic health conditions and elders, and a level two evacuation for pregnant women and children under the age of two.

Busses began to evacuate people to Lloydminster from the town at around 2:00 p.m. Sunday while residents also had the option to evacuate on their own.
